June home prices increased 6.7 percent year-over-year and 1.1 percent month-over-month, according to the CoreLogic Home Price Insights report.
CoreLogic predicts home prices will increase 0.6 percent in July and 5.2 percent by 2018.
“The growth in sales is slowing down, and this is not due to lack of affordability, but rather lack of inventory,” said CoreLogic Chief Economist Frank Nothaft in a statement. “As of Q2 2017, the unsold inventory as a share of all households is 1.9 percent, which is the lowest Q2 reading in over 30 years.”
